Study Summary

The aim of this Phase 1b study is to investigate the safety and fluorescence signal of a single dose of LS301-IT, a novel fluorescence imaging agent developed by Integro Theranostics (IT), administered by slow intravenous (IV) administration in patients undergoing surgical thoracoscopy and resection of lung cancer. Safety is the primary objective of this study, followed by the evaluation of the fluorescence signal as it relates to dose level and dosing time interval.

Primary Outcome

Dose Limiting Toxicity - Any CTCAE Grade 2, 3, 4, or 5 AE (any treatment emergent sign or symptom) at least possibly related to IMP will be considered a DLT, as well as any other AE deemed clinically relevant by the SRC.
